Chrysanthemums at Sushi Hana


Chrysanthemums at Sushi Hana

Pale green at the petal’s base,
white needles soft to the touch,
snug in a mug full of cool water.

My life, like the fish in the case
that sit sliced, never to swim again,
cool in their vivid colors, as if…

the chrysanthemums, that seem so alive,
bloom faintly fragrant still unaware
they have been severed from their roots.

© Kåre Enga 2010 March 8 [166.365]

Sketching it out:

I sat at Sushi Hana waiting for my tempura, gyoza, teriyaki... and thought of the sushi in the cases in front of me. The chrysanthemums were beautiful and lightly scented.
